249 
250- Is there anything that could drift out of sync with the rest of the project?
251- Are there sections in this file (e.g. Contents) that need manual updating when the directory changes?
252- Are there limitations, edge cases, or things that don't work yet?
253- Is there anything that works now but is fragile or likely to need revisiting?
254 
255This checklist is not optional. Lazy "None" entries hide real information and create silent breakage. If Biblio genuinely answers no to every question in a section, then "None" is correct. Otherwise, write the real answer.

466### 90-10 Protocol
467 
468When scoping any workflow - or anything else being built in this project - the first question is always: **"What part of this can a script do?"** Ask that before reaching for the AI layer. This is the default mindset, not a rigid mandate. Most things will fit it; some won't. If it doesn't fit, that should be a conscious call, not a habit of letting the AI do everything.
469 
470**The split:**
471- **~90% - code.** Anything deterministic, repeatable, or data-processing in nature should be handled by a script. This saves tokens, produces consistent results, and keeps the logic auditable in a file.
472- **~10% - AI.** Reserve the model for things that genuinely require judgement: summarisation, classification, writing prose, and any decision that requires context a script can't hold.
473 
474**Language choice:** Use the best tool for the job. Python and JavaScript are common defaults, but if another language is better suited or more recognised for the task, use that. No religious attachment to any one language.
475 
476**Storage escalation ladder - start dumb, escalate only if needed:**
4771. Plain `.md` or `.log` files - start here
4782. Flat files (JSON, CSV) - if a bit more structure is needed
4793. Database - only when data volume or query complexity actually demands it
480 
481Don't jump rungs without a genuine reason to.
482 
483### Script safety
484 
485All workflow scripts that modify files must follow two conventions:
486 
487**Idempotency**
488Scripts must be safe to re-run. If a script fails partway through, running it again should safely complete the remaining work - not abort, not duplicate, not corrupt. In practice:
489- Before creating a file or directory, check if it already exists. Skip and note it rather than failing.
490- Before inserting an entry into an existing file (e.g. `README.md`, `wikis/CONTEXT.md`), check whether that entry is already there.
491- Log re-run behaviour clearly so it's obvious what was skipped and what was newly created.
492 
493**Dry-run flag**
494Every workflow script that modifies files must accept a `--dry-run` flag. When passed, the script prints each action it would take - prefixed with `[DRY RUN]` - without making any actual changes. No files are created or modified, and nothing is written to any log. Useful for verifying a script before running it for real.
495 
496Read-only scripts (such as the audit script) are exempt from both requirements.
